<acronym dir="eee6o"></acronym><legend date-time="liink"></legend><em draggable="j28lw"></em>

TP钱包全面指南:从SSL加密到多链生态的实践与展望

简介:TP钱包(泛指支持通证与合约交互的钱包)是用户接入区块链世界的入口。本文从技术与产品角度,全面说明TP钱包在SSL加密、交易透明、便捷资金流动、合约库、多链支持及行业发展预测等方面的设计要点与实践建议。

一、SSL加密与传输安全

1. 作用与边界:SSL/TLS用于保护客户端与钱包服务端(如节点代理、后端接口、市场数据服务)之间的传输安全,防止中间人攻击与流量窃听。但区块链交易的最终签名和私钥管理应在客户端离线完成,私钥绝不可明文传输至任何服务器。

2. 实践要点:强制HTTPS、启用HSTS、使用最新TLS版本、证书透明度监控、定期更换与自动化证书管理(ACME)。移动端集成时注意操作系统的证书链与证书钉扎(pinning)策略。对Web钱包要防范XSS/Supply-chain攻击,结合内容安全策略(CSP)。

二、交易透明

1. 链上可验证性:所有发送到链上的交易可通过交易哈希在区块浏览器上核验,钱包应在UI中提供交易哈希、确认数、手续费详情与解码后的合约调用信息,便于审计与追踪。

2. 签名与回放保护:支持EIP-155等链ID回放保护,显示完整签名原文供高级用户复核。记录并展示交易生命周期日志(待处理、已广播、已确认、失败及失败原因)。

三、便捷资金流动

1. UX设计:简化资产入金、转账、兑换流程,支持扫码、地址簿、批量转账与交易模板。对新手提供步骤引导与Gas预估,避免因Gas不足导致交易失败。

2. 连接DeFi与CEX:集成去中心化兑换(AMM聚合器)、合成资产、借贷与闪电兑换;提供跨链桥接入口与代付Gas服务(meta-transactions)以提升流动性与用户体验。

3. 风险控制:内置额度限制、白名单、交易预签名确认与反欺诈风控(异常频率、黑名单地址检测)。

四、合约库(Contract Library)

1. 作用:提供已审计、可复用的智能合约实例(代币、NFT、限价单、支付通道等),供高级用户或DApp开发者调用,降低重复开发成本。

2. 管理:对合约进行版本管理、来源追溯、审计报告链接与标识“可信级别”。提供合约接口文档、ABI、源码与测试用例,并支持一键部署或交互。

3. 安全性:仅推荐通过多家第三方安全审计与社区背书的合约;为用户交互合约增加UI风险提示与模拟调用(dry-run)。

五、多链钱包(Multi-chain)

1. 设计原则:原子性、隔离与扩展性。钱包核心应支持多链地址管理、跨链资产显示与统一密钥派生(BIP-32/39/44等)或多密钥策略。

2. 跨链交互:集成跨链桥、跨链消息协议与跨链聚合器,展示不同链上的资产价值合并视图,并提供Gas转换与链内手续费代付选项。

3. 链管理:自动或手动添加新链、链信息验证与节点备援,避免单点故障;为每条链维护独立的交易模板与费率策略。

六、行业发展预测

1. 趋势一:多链生态并存到跨链互操作的协同。未来服务将更侧重跨链资产无缝流动与跨链合约调用的原子性保障。

2. 趋势二:隐私技术与合规并行。用户对隐私的需求将推动零知识证明等技术在钱包层面的落地,同时合规要求(KYC/AML)会促使钱包提供分级服务方案。

3. 趋势三:钱包即身份与门户。钱包将承担更多身份、社交与金融入口功能,集成SSO、DeFi聚合、NFT经济与DAO治理入口。

结论与建议:构建安全、透明且便捷的TP钱包需要在客户端私钥安全、传输加密、链上可验证性及用户体验之间找到平衡。合约库与多链支持是提升扩展性与生态联动的关键,而面向未来的技术栈应包含跨链协议、隐私计算与强审计流程。对于开发者:优先保障私钥自主权、强加密传输、透明交易信息,以及为用户提供清晰的风险提示与操作回滚机制。

作者:林辰发布时间:2025-11-23 06:42:47

评论

小鹿

写得很全面,特别赞同把私钥管理放在客户端这一点。

CryptoAlex

合约库的版本控制和审计标识很重要,希望能看到更多实践案例。

晴天Fan

关于跨链原子性的问题能否举例说明几种常见实现方案?

链上漫步者

文章对UX和安全平衡的建议很实用,期待讲解更多零知识在钱包中的应用。

相关阅读